Valley Children's Hospital literacy program named George's Book Club, is trying to "Take the Luxury out of Literacy" by giving a new book to every child that comes through the Hospital, or one of our clinics that serve the Central Valley communities.

Research shows that proficiency in reading by the end of the third grade enables students to shift from learning-to-read to reading-to-learn, and to mastering the more complex subject matter they encounter in the fourth grade curriculum. Reading difficulties and illiteracy contribute to increased school absenteeism, school drop-outs, juvenile delinquency, increased crime, teen pregnancy, drug use and other problems that impact our children and our community. Studies show the easiest way to increase literacy among pre-school and school age children is simply to read to them.

To make a meaningful contribution to literacy in our community, George's Book Club promotes and encourages children and their families to become lifelong readers.
